Details for Maxwell (CGS Flux Unit)

Introduction : The maxwell serves as the fundamental unit of magnetic flux in the CGS system, where 1 Mx equals 10⁻⁸ weber. Though largely replaced by SI units, the maxwell remains important for understanding historical scientific work and certain specialized physics applications.

History & Origin : Named after James Clerk Maxwell, the Scottish physicist who formulated classical electromagnetic theory. This unit dominated magnetic measurements until the mid-20th century when SI units became standard.

Current Use : Still appears in some material science research, older engineering documents, and specialized physics applications. Essential for interpreting historical magnetic measurements and certain legacy calibration standards.

Details for Magnetic Flux Quantum (Fundamental Constant)

Introduction : The magnetic flux quantum represents the smallest possible unit of magnetic flux in superconductors, a fundamental constant in quantum physics. This incredibly small unit is essential for understanding quantum mechanical effects in superconductivity and nanoscale magnetic phenomena.

History & Origin : First predicted by London in 1948 and later confirmed experimentally, the flux quantum became crucial in superconductivity research. Its exact value was determined through precise quantum Hall effect measurements in the late 20th century.

Current Use : Critical in superconducting quantum interference devices (SQUIDs), quantum computing research, and nanoscale magnetism studies. Provides the foundation for modern precision magnetometry and quantum measurement standards.
